About Yonghong Xu
Yonghong Xu is a scholar working on Automotive Engineering, Mechanical Engineering and Fluid Flow and Transfer Processes, having authored 64 papers that have together received 1.0k indexed citations. Recurring topics across this work include Refrigeration and Air Conditioning Technologies (32 papers), Thermodynamic and Exergetic Analyses of Power and Cooling Systems (30 papers), Advanced Battery Technologies Research (21 papers), Advanced Thermodynamic Systems and Engines (20 papers), Electric and Hybrid Vehicle Technologies (7 papers), Advancements in Battery Materials (7 papers), Hydraulic and Pneumatic Systems (6 papers) and Electric Vehicles and Infrastructure (5 papers). The work is most often cited by research in Automotive Engineering (331 citations), Mechanical Engineering (511 citations) and Fluid Flow and Transfer Processes (75 citations). Yonghong Xu has collaborated with scholars based in China, United States and Romania. Frequent co-authors include Fubin Yang, Hongguang Zhang, Yifan Yang, Xiaochen Hou, Liang Tong, Yuting Wu, Dong Yan, Jing Ren, Yuxin Yang and Tenglong Zhao.
